English Translation
Ibn Umar (Allah be pleased with them) reported Allah's Messenger (ﷺ) as saying:
Do not buy fruit until its good condition becomes clear, and (the danger) of blight is no more. He said: Its good condition becoming clear implies that it becomes red or yellow.
